Pros

If you like to party this company throws them like no other. Heavy drinking and social culture. This can definitely be a con too.

Cons

Boys club mentality, especially amongst leadership. Fixed mindset, not willing to push themselves or grow and learn from anyone’s experience outside of Slalom. Lack of feedback and transparency. Pride themselves on having a relationship based culture where everyone is considered family but it comes across as cliquey and toxic. Top executive (not ceo) is egotistical with poor listening skills and has a condescending approach in meetings

Pros

•There is an impressive budget, especially for high-level events, ancillary experiences, client giveaways, and premium swag. Management does not hesitate to fund top-notch brand experiences when needed. •The company offers a highly competitive benefits and perks package that remains a strong selling point.

Cons

•The "fiercely human" core value does not match daily operations. Collaboration is routinely replaced by a self-service model of training videos and help articles. •These recurring shifts are designed to manufacture the appearance of fiscal stability for the benefit of external stakeholders and clients, while leaving core operational deficits unaddressed. •Organizational maturity is low. Teams operate in deep silos, the internal tech stack is outdated, and there is a distinct lack of adequate project and event management software.
